A pair of George III three-light candelabra each on a domed circular base with acanthus foliage and shell border with partly-fluted tapering stem and campana-shaped sockets, engraved with a coat-of-arms, by Smith, Tate and Co. Nicholson and Hoult, Sheffield 1817 with Sheffield plate three-light candelabra branches with silver detachable sconces, by the same, 22½in. (57cm.) overall (2)
Further details
The arms are those of Harvey impaling Harvey for Sir Robert Harvey K.C.B. of Mousehold, Norfolk who married, in 1815,Charlotte Mary, daughter of Robert Harvey of Watton, Norfolk
